Position Summary & Responsibilities Analyze applicant data to determine eligibility for federal and state medical assistance through Medicaid programs. Investigate applications using available computer systems, databases, and registries; apply policies and operational processes to evaluate information and make eligibility determinations. Provide excellent customer service, document decisions in the electronic case journal, and send appropriate correspondence regarding outcomes and appeal rights.

Utilize the agency’s workload management tool (CURRENT) to claim and place outcomes on case tasks, enter household information, and authorize eligibility within the Kansas Economic and Enforcement System (KEES).

Make determinations by interpreting State and Federal regulations and financial/non‑financial criteria.

Document eligibility decisions and communicate results to customers and representatives.
